When Wen Ya woke up, zombies were rampant outside. The moment he turned on his mobile phone, the owners pulled him in and wanted him to donate supplies. Wen Ya decided to sit on the sidelines and watch what happened.
Reject moral kidnapping, reject Our Lady, and reject poverty alleviation.
Wearing a safety helmet, a chopping board, and a pot lid in his hand, he was fully armed and after killing the zombies, he obtained the doomsday sign-in system (unconventional).
After obtaining the system space, he hoarded massive supplies, built a shelter, and started a legendary journey.
